WebSection 6.2 Conservation of Momentum. Describe the interaction between two objects in terms of the change in momentum of each object. Compare the total momentum of two objects before and after they interact. State the law of conservation of momentum. Predict the final velocity of objects after collisions, given the initial velocities.
